Using number lines in secondary maths
Episode 60 of the The NCETM Maths Podcast podcast, hosted by NCETM, titled "Using number lines in secondary maths" was published on April 21, 2022 and runs 20 minutes.
April 21, 2022 ·20m · The NCETM Maths Podcast
Summary
Five suggested number lines for use in KS3 and KS4 maths lessons Becky Donaldson, from the NCETM's Secondary Team suggests five different number lines for use in lessons, including one appropriate for use with students aiming at the higher GSCE grades.
